synth_dg at yahoo.com asked :

> my concern is
> maybe a bit paranoid, but is there any risk of my
> equipment getting confiscated or me not being allowed
> to board? i know bombs probably look pretty different
> than synths, but... anyone have any stories or advice?

We went through this process last year and decided that the best option is,
where possible, to use gear at the far end for the concert. Move your sounds
around on CDR or floppy. Putting an iomega drive through an x-ray machine
probably won't hurt it but I wouldn't do it.
